Abstract
Glutamate receptors have long bEn implicated in neurological proceSes underpiNing learning and memory. A new study now shows that mutations in genes encoding glutamate receptor subunits can cause variable neurodevelopmental phenotypes including inteLectual disability and epilepsy.
